WHAT: Blowing snow expected. Total snow accumulation up to one inch. Winds gusting as high as 55 mph.
-
WHERE: Portions of north central and eastern North Dakota, including the Turtle Mountain region and the James River Valley.
-
WHEN: Until 6 PM CST this evening.
-
IMPACTS: Plan on slippery road conditions. Widespread blowing snow could lead to near blizzard conditions at times. Strong winds could cause extensive damage to trees and power lines.

Slow down and use caution while traveling, and be prepared for rapidly changing visibility in blowing snow. Winds this strong can make driving difficult, especially for high profile vehicles. The latest road conditions can be obtained by calling 5 1 1.
